The included PBR maps—albedo (BaseColor) normal roughness ambient occlusion and height—work together to simulate accurate material behavior under various lighting conditions. The albedo channel delivers the wood’s natural color and subtle tonal variations while the normal map enhances the perception of plank edges and grain texture adding depth without geometry changes. Roughness is calibrated to reflect the laminate’s smooth semi-gloss finish balancing reflections for realism. Ambient occlusion provides shadowing in crevices between planks emphasizing the tileable seamless design. Height maps enable fine displacement details helping to convey the slight elevation shifts between tiles and enhancing surface definition in both real-time and offline renderers.

Using This PBR Texture in Blender

Import the texture maps into Blender with sRGB color space for albedo/base color and Non-Color for normal, roughness, metallic, AO, height, and ORM maps. Connect normal maps through a Normal Map node, then adjust UV scale with a Mapping node so the material repeats naturally on your model.

  • Albedo -> Principled BSDF Base Color
  • Roughness -> Roughness, Metallic -> Metallic
  • Normal -> Normal Map node -> Normal
  • Height -> Bump or Displacement depending on render setup
